I Have A Four-and-a-half-year-old And, When She Was Two And A Half, She Would Make My Wife And I Do Voices, Like Woody And Jessie The Cowgirl, Or Elmo, Or Yogi Bear And Booboo. If We Didn't Do It, She Would Scream At Us. So, My Wife And I Would Have Adult Conversations As Yogi Bear And Booboo. It Was Just A Nightmare Year.
-Judd Apatow
